Racine, Wisconsin: Local School District Implements Controversial Uniform PolicyRacine, Wisconsin: Local School District Implements Controversial Uniform Policy In a move that has sparked heated debate, the Racine Unified School District in Wisconsin has implemented a new uniform policy for all elementary and middle school students. The policy, which aims to promote equity, safety, and a sense of community, requires students to wear specific colors and styles of clothing. Arguments in Support of the Policy School district officials argue that the uniform policy will level the playing field for students from all socioeconomic backgrounds. By eliminating visible differences in clothing, the policy aims to reduce bullying and create a more inclusive learning environment. Additionally, supporters contend that uniforms enhance safety by making it easier for school staff to identify students who do not belong. They argue that this will deter unauthorized visitors and provide a safer learning environment for all. Arguments Against the Policy Opponents of the uniform policy argue that it stifles individuality and personal expression. They believe that students should be allowed to express themselves through their clothing choices and that a uniform policy infringes on their rights. Concerns have also been raised about the financial burden of purchasing uniforms. Some families may struggle to afford the cost of multiple uniforms, especially if they have multiple children in school. Implementation and Response The Racine Unified School District implemented the uniform policy at the start of the 2023-2024 school year. Students are required to wear solid-colored shirts in navy blue, maroon, or white, and khaki or navy blue pants, skirts, or shorts. The policy has met with mixed reactions from the community.
